The first graders I visit are so eager to please and strive to do their best work. There are children in my school who wish to improve academically without the burdens of triggered anxiety, fear of failure or behavioral dysregulation. Imagine how difficult learning would be under those conditions.
I envision first graders bringing the know-how of 'self-care' into the years ahead and applying everything they know about the brain to every challenge they face.
Over the last few years, I've started to teach students in all grades how to calm their minds so that they have as much access to their prefrontal cortex as possible. This year I'd like to bring in an expert to work with the first graders. Students will learn to quiet their minds through EFT or tapping to have greater access to their prefrontal cortex, the part of the brain responsible for thinking, self regulation and executive functioning.
My Project
Suzanne will help students understand that they are not at the mercy of their emotions. She will help students understand that they can turn off the alarm in their brain giving them greater access to learning. The first graders I visit are already learning about how the brain works and they can tell you what the amygdala does, what the hippocampus is for and why they need a prefrontal cortex. Suzanne can provide a strategy, called tapping that can turn off the alarm that is activated when they are sad, mad or scared returning the student to a state of mind conducive to learning.
